RESPONSIBILITIES:
This position will involve key tasks such as:
- Liaise with clients and internal/external stakeholders (IR Business Development/Coverage Officers, Compliance, Legal, Tax, Finance, Operations, Client Services and external Administrators) to ensure seamless onboarding process for Bain Capital clients
- Assist clients with completion of subscription documents and manage the review workflow related to these documents
- Assist in fund closings for close-end and open-end funds
- Input and validate investor subscription information into internal CRM database including commitment information and contact details
- Proactively identify documentation issues, escalating them when appropriate
- Resolve subscription agreement issues within tight timelines and a high degree of professionalism
- Ensure clients receive the highest level of service in response to any query or interaction
- Enter and Maintain client information into CRM database (Salesforce)
- Grant user permissions and maintain account information on the Bain investor and diligence portals

Bain Capital is one of the world’s leading alternative investment firms. More than 1,200 Bain Capital employees work together at locations in Boston, Chicago, New York, San Francisco, Palo Alto, London, Dublin, Hong Kong, Shanghai, Guangzhou, Melbourne, Sydney, Madrid, Luxembourg, Munich, Mumbai, Seoul, and Tokyo to manage approximately $155 billion in assets.
Founded in 1984, Bain Capital has advanced a consulting-based approach to investment. We develop close partnerships with management teams around the world, uncovering valuable insights that drive long-term value to businesses and markets. We have expanded this approach beyond private equity to several asset classes, including credit, fixed income, public equity, venture capital, and real estate.
